Parent Guidance

Which Method Is Right for My Child?

If your child has specific gaps, confidence concerns or individual learning needs, one-to-one tutoring is usually the best starting point. If they enjoy learning with others and need structured weekly practice, group tutoring may be a strong fit.

Choose One-to-One Tutoring If...

✓ Your child needs personalised support. ✓ They have specific learning gaps. ✓ They need confidence building. ✓ They require SEND support or a flexible pace. ✓ They prefer individual attention. ✓ They need targeted exam preparation.

Choose Group Tutoring If...

✓ Your child enjoys learning alongside others. ✓ They benefit from weekly structure. ✓ They are preparing for 11 Plus exams. ✓ They need GCSE Maths or English practice. ✓ They respond well to collaborative learning. ✓ They benefit from regular accountability.
